Transaction e5c480384feb799f7703e357fc5ee66a8107f3eecb6058a67e83ac44f3556b35
1 Input
1 Output
-
e5c480384feb799f7703e357fc5ee66a8107f3eecb6058a67e83ac44f3556b35:0
- value
- 3186113
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d8af71d358a4f83cc266bc7bcdb11b549052aa71586e4fd620890f4ae39be056
- address
- bc1pmzhhr56c5nuresnxh3aumvgm2jg992n3tphyl43q3y854cumuptqh2jlfz